- 相關(guān)推薦
互聯(lián)網(wǎng)+iOS智能家居系統設計分析論文
摘要:智能家居是未來(lái)家居發(fā)展的新方式,其也是“互聯(lián)網(wǎng)+”發(fā)展應用的重要領(lǐng)域之一。為此,本文嘗試結合當前互聯(lián)網(wǎng)發(fā)展現狀,探討未來(lái)“互聯(lián)網(wǎng)+”iOS智能家居系統設計與實(shí)現的方法及策略,進(jìn)而更好地提升人們的生活品質(zhì)。
關(guān)鍵詞:互聯(lián)網(wǎng)+;智能家居;系統設計;iOS
一、智能家居系統概述
近些年來(lái),隨著(zhù)計算機和因特網(wǎng)的創(chuàng )新及發(fā)展,智能家居得到了前所未有的發(fā)展,其給人們的生活帶來(lái)了較多的便利。但是,當前的智能家居系統尚未全面普及,其主要應用于高檔社區,沒(méi)有真正的走進(jìn)普通人的家庭。在對智能家居發(fā)展進(jìn)行研究時(shí)發(fā)現,制約其發(fā)展和推廣的主要因素就是因為現有系統的構建成本高昂,系統復雜龐大,家居設計成本居高不下。因此,智能家居發(fā)展過(guò)程中,建立一個(gè)成本低、穩定性好而且方便易用的智能家居解決方案就顯得尤為重要了。為此,本文嘗試以“互聯(lián)網(wǎng)+”iOS智能手機的智能家居實(shí)時(shí)管控系統,借助iOS手機作為智能家居的控制終端,對相應的家居設備進(jìn)行管理,這樣能夠有效的降低用戶(hù)建造智能家居的成本,滿(mǎn)足用戶(hù)多樣化的需求,用戶(hù)的智能手機只要能夠接入網(wǎng)絡(luò )就能夠隨時(shí)隨地的查看各種家居運行狀態(tài),并對其進(jìn)行管理,有效的減少了家居能源不必要的消耗。在“互聯(lián)網(wǎng)+”iOS智能家居系統中,其是以NET服務(wù)器為主站管理軟件的,該服務(wù)器能實(shí)時(shí)處理iOS客戶(hù)端和智能符合控制器電發(fā)送過(guò)來(lái)的連接請求以及信息和控制命令等。而智能負荷控制器則是基于交流過(guò)零點(diǎn)技術(shù)的專(zhuān)利產(chǎn)品,其具有無(wú)電弧、壽命長(cháng)、功耗低等優(yōu)點(diǎn),具有保護、控制、通信等多種功能,能夠實(shí)時(shí)對用電設備和用電過(guò)程進(jìn)行在線(xiàn)動(dòng)態(tài)同步檢測與管理,其通信方式主要有WiFi、ZigBee等,在本系統中則使用人們熟悉且應用范圍廣的WiFi。本文所研究的的基于“互聯(lián)網(wǎng)+”iOS的智能家居系統主要由NET服務(wù)器、智能負荷控制器、iOS客戶(hù)端三部分組成。
二、軟件設計
1.NET服務(wù)器軟件NETserver軟件使用Microsoft開(kāi)發(fā)的asp.net.net4.0和WPF4.0作為底層開(kāi)發(fā)框架。該框架的穩定性較強,可以有效保證系統架構未來(lái)的可擴展性。通常NET服務(wù)器管理軟件主要是由數據采集通信軟件和終端接口軟件等構成。數據采集軟件的主要作用就是用于通信和控制,而終端接口軟件則主要實(shí)現對智能負荷控制器的控制與信息獲取等。2.智能負荷控制軟件智能負荷控制器的微控制器使用的是瑞薩的78/FC2系列工業(yè)級單片機,該軟件所實(shí)現的主要功能有:控制、通信測量保護等。其中,控制是指控制開(kāi)關(guān)在規定的時(shí)間閉合和打開(kāi),實(shí)現機械開(kāi)關(guān)觸點(diǎn)的電壓和電流閉合零。通信主要依靠智能負載控制器通過(guò)WiFi接入在網(wǎng)絡(luò )與其他設備之間收發(fā)數據,從而實(shí)現家庭系統各模塊之間的通信,完成遙測和遙控等。測量保護是對負載線(xiàn)電壓、電流、相關(guān)夾角等進(jìn)行高速采樣,并計算功率,檢測電壓電流狀態(tài),及時(shí)辨別電壓電流故障等,對家居系統進(jìn)行過(guò)載保護、欠壓保護等。3.iOS客戶(hù)端軟件iOS客戶(hù)端軟件是由objective-C語(yǔ)言開(kāi)發(fā)出來(lái)的,該客戶(hù)端軟件允許用戶(hù)對智能家居進(jìn)行查看、控制和進(jìn)行個(gè)性化設置等多項任務(wù)。通常iOS客戶(hù)端軟件設計主要包含有:客戶(hù)端與NET服務(wù)器之間的通信;客戶(hù)端與智能服務(wù)器之間的通信;電器設備的配置;截面交互的設計等。其一般工作流程為,客戶(hù)端軟件啟動(dòng)之后,用戶(hù)輸入賬號及密碼,經(jīng)過(guò)身份安全驗證之后,則可以實(shí)時(shí)的查看各項家居設備信息,并及時(shí)的對電器等家居物品進(jìn)行控制和管理。4.系統各部分設計及性能測試具體設計過(guò)程中,智能家居系統主要包含有通信部分程序設計、界面設計及性能測試等三方面的內容,其中通信部分程序設計是系統設計的關(guān)鍵所在。iOS客戶(hù)端軟件是通過(guò)SOAP協(xié)議調用webservice接口與NET服務(wù)器進(jìn)行通信交換數據的。SOAP協(xié)議是一種輕量級的、簡(jiǎn)單的、基于xml的協(xié)議,它使用HTTP作為底層通信協(xié)議。它在通信方面的突出優(yōu)點(diǎn)是可以通過(guò)防火墻,使iOS客戶(hù)端軟件與服務(wù)器之間的通信更加穩定和高速。而界面設計則需要考慮到移動(dòng)設備的屏幕尺寸問(wèn)題,以智能手機為例,其大部分屏幕都集中在3.5-6.0英寸之間,因此在為智能家居設計iOS客戶(hù)端時(shí),我們需要考慮到它的尺寸、用戶(hù)習慣和便利性,設計出盡可能簡(jiǎn)單突出的界面,這樣即使是不了解智能家居或者是沒(méi)有經(jīng)過(guò)專(zhuān)業(yè)技能培訓的用戶(hù)也能夠快速掌握設備使用方法,優(yōu)化使用效果。而性能測試則是在智能家居系統設計完成之后,工作人員需要通過(guò)實(shí)驗對系統的穩定性進(jìn)行使用,保證其在投入使用之后不會(huì )故障百出。以本設計為例,其采用一個(gè)智能負荷控制器和五個(gè)照明燈管、一部iOS系統智能手機,分別在局域網(wǎng)和4G網(wǎng)絡(luò )環(huán)境下測試1000次控制操作效果。最終,1000測試失敗次數僅為13次,控制失敗率不高于5%,局域網(wǎng)內控的延時(shí)平均值不超過(guò)200微秒,4G網(wǎng)絡(luò )下控制延時(shí)平均值則不超過(guò)1秒鐘,由此可見(jiàn)系統運行比較穩定,而且控制延時(shí)短,其達到了對智能家居設備遠程監控的目標,提高了家居設備的使用效果。
三、系統應用
在系統設計實(shí)現之后,就需要將其應用于實(shí)際生活中,并檢驗應用的效果,本次研究應用于武漢某小區內,在應用之后,其成功實(shí)現了對各種家居用電設備的“無(wú)明開(kāi)關(guān)”控制,根據該智能家居系統設計原理對電氣布線(xiàn)等進(jìn)行設計與規劃,其不僅有效的節約了電力資源,同時(shí)還給人們的生活帶來(lái)了更多的便利,人們擺脫了智能開(kāi)關(guān)使用的局限,用戶(hù)在使用這些家居設備時(shí),無(wú)論身處何地只要連接上網(wǎng)絡(luò )都能夠對家電設備進(jìn)行管理和控制,這樣極大的提高了生活質(zhì)量,節約了能源資源,培養了人們的節能意識?傊,智能家居的發(fā)展應用是未來(lái)社會(huì )發(fā)展的一種必然趨勢。本文基于“互聯(lián)網(wǎng)+”iOS系統的角度對智能家居系統的設計與實(shí)現進(jìn)行了深入的剖析,探討了該技術(shù)支持下對智能家居發(fā)展的積極作用,希望能夠更好的促進(jìn)智能家居的發(fā)展,滿(mǎn)足人們多元化的生活需要。
參考文獻:
[1]邵鵬飛,王喆,張寶儒.面向移動(dòng)互聯(lián)網(wǎng)的智能家居系統研究[J].計算機測量與控制,2012(02).
[2]姜文秀.基于嵌入式的智能家居系統研究和實(shí)現[J].電腦知識與技術(shù),2018(03).
[3]姬紅旭,李佳寶.基于物聯(lián)網(wǎng)的智能家居系統[J].數字技術(shù)與應用,2016(11).
【互聯(lián)網(wǎng)+iOS智能家居系統設計分析論文】相關(guān)文章:
基于μSOS的智能家居系統設計論文07-04
多功能智能家居系統的設計論文06-30
智能家居網(wǎng)關(guān)綜合系統的設計與實(shí)現論文07-03
基于樹(shù)莓派的智能家居系統設計與實(shí)現論文07-03
基于手機控制的智能家居安防系統設計論文07-04
淺析智能家居控制系統中的應用設計論文07-04
電話(huà)營(yíng)銷(xiāo)系統設計要點(diǎn)分析的論文07-04
安卓系統下智能家居軟件設計研究論文07-03
淺談智能家居的控制設計論文07-04